Demo copy of Disco XT, a professional dj mixing software for Mac OS X. Create your own mixes to burn to CD. - Full integration with iTunes. - Dual output mode: Listen in headphones while mixing. - Supports USB and Firewire Audio interfaces. - Supports MIDI control surfaces. - Dual audio player and DJ mixer. - Waveform displays with live zoom. - Lots of effects, including filters, echo and reverb. - Master tempo / Pitch lock. - 10-band equalizer with presets or custom setting. - Record mixes with one click. - Manual or auto mode. - Automix with smooth transitions. - Automatic BPM detection. - Seamless looping of any song part. - Many colorful skins to choose from. - Microphone input. - Jingles and sound effects playback. Supported audio formats: MP3, AAC, WAVE, Audio IFF, FLAC and Ogg Vorbis. Records to MPEG4 AAC and Audio IFF. Runs on Mac OS X 10.4 and later. Limitations: The demo version runs for 30 minutes at a time. The demo song library can only hold up to 200 songs at a time. Recording mixes is not available in the demo.
